Since the Oslo Accords of 1993 over $ 25 billion in donor aid went to Palestine, one of the highest levels of per capita aid in the world. Its aim: the establishment of an independent, democratic and viable Palestinian State. 20 years later the picture is grim. A Palestinian State is further away then ever, the situation in the Palestinian territories in many respects worse than before. And only 18% of the Westbank are under Palestinian control. Our film investigates aid projects in the Palestinian territories and takes a close look at the role of the EU in the Middle East. Payer, no player? “Put an end to European hypocrisy”, demands Miguel Moratinos, former EU Special Representative for the Middle East Peace Process. Otherwise very soon „we will have missed the great opportunity of peace“.
